Magnolia Cottage The Hill is a Grade II listed building in the Bath and North East Somerset local planning authority area, England. First listed on 19 October 1983. A 19th century House.

Description

Magnolia Cottage is a house located on The Hill, dating from the early to mid-19th century. It is constructed from ashlar stone and features a hipped modern tile roof behind a parapet with a cornice. The building has two storeys and a basement, with a total of four bays. The windows are glazing bar sash windows, with larger pane sashes on the ground floor. There is a plat band above the ground floor, and a late 19th-century door is positioned off centre to the right. A cast iron veranda spans the entire front of the house, which is situated on a raised terrace. The east elevation includes a large bow window with a curved stack on the parapet, and five glazing bar sash windows, three of which belong to Magnolia Cottage, as it was formerly part of the same house.
